How did Washington’s farming, mining, lumber, and other industries benefit one another?

Answers

The Northern Pacific Railway was built making these places more accessible to the people who have long since been looking for their own place to settle down in. Businesses were started using the natural resources. Mining, logging, agribusiness, and forestry flourished and the once silent place became a bustling city.

Washington's diverse industries benefitted from each other by creating interdependent economic prosperity. Timber, mining, and agriculture supported manufacturing growth, while technology advances like steam power facilitated broader industrial expansion.

Washington's varied industries, including farming, mining, lumber, and others, provided mutual benefits and contributed to economic interdependence. Timber towns like Libby and Missoula experienced growth due to the logging industry's demands for building supplies. The mining industry, especially in Montana, provided essential materials such as copper for telephone wires and car engines, as well as aluminum for modern products like kitchen foil and space capsules.

Coal mining supported the steam power that freed factories and mills from their dependence on water power, allowing industries to thrive in various locations. Textile manufacturers, for instance, benefited from a homegrown supply of raw materials following the rise of industrialization. Additionally, increased agricultural yield fueled these complementary sectors and supported further economic prosperity.

The prosperity of these industries was interconnected, with each sector supporting the others in creating a flourishing economic environment that was less reliant on foreign markets and more self-sustaining due to the synergy between these foundational industries.

how might family wealth provide deeper economic security than family income?

Answers

Q: how might family wealth provide deeper economic security than family income?

Tough question, huh? Don't worry, I'm here to help you out!

A family's wealth includes everything a family owns, like a home, other properties, savings, stocks, etc. Therefore, wealth provides a deeper economic security than income. For example, young adults who want to buy a house can turn to their parents for a down payment to get a new house, since their parents have assets. Parents with wealth can get through hard times easily. Like, if the parents got laid off, they can still pay their mortgage and continue to build equity. The families without assets, however, would be devastated if they ever got laid off. Unable to make ends meet, the families without assets would end up in a situation they weren't in before.

Answer:

During the thirteenth century in Europe, the Catholic Church, and the power of the pope, reached the peak of their power. People were eager to be a part of the Catholic Church. During the fourteenth century however, the church faced many challenges which led to decreased power in the Church's political place in Europe. John Wycliffe questioned the authority of the church and those that supposedly worked for the Church. He didn't believe Pope Gregory XI should have the authority he had, to which the Pope responded with a call for Wycliffe's imprisonment. After Pope Gregory XI's death, a Great Schism occurred. At one point, French Catholics with their allies and Italian Catholics with their allies wanted different popes. Each elected their own pope and then a third pope was elected. This internal conflict caused decreased power within the Church. The power struggle between the monarchy and the Church also took power away from the papacy.

What happened in Vietnam after the United States
withdrew?

Answers

Answer:

After the U.S. had withdrawn all its troops, the fighting continued in Vietnam. South Vietnam officially surrendered to communist North Vietnam on April 30, 1975. On July 2, 1976, Vietnam was reunited as a communist country, the Socialist Republic of Vietnam.

What best describes fighting along the western front during World
War 1?

Answers

It was very harsh seeing how they would be fighting in trench warfare being prone to disease and many other dangers.

The Western Front in World War I was characterized by trench warfare, technological advancements, and a brutal war of attrition with over 30 million casualties.

The fighting along the Western Front during World War I is best described by the persistent and grueling trench warfare. Soldiers lived and fought in extensive networks of trenches that ran from the English Channel to the Swiss Alps. This type of warfare emerged due to advancements in military technology such as machine guns, artillery, and barbed wire, leading to a stalemate where neither side could easily advance without suffering heavy casualties.

Combat on the Western Front was characterized by a war of attrition, resulting in over 30 million casualties. The trenches defined not only the military tactics but also the daily life of soldiers, demonstrating human adaptation to extreme conditions. The Total War encompassed all resources and upended civilian life, with the massive destruction shaping modern warfare and opinions on the horror of war.

What two places were major destinations for Southern cotton?


Charleston and Mobile


Lowell and Great Britain


New Orleans and Lowell


Great Britain and New Orleans

Answers

Charleston and Mobile

The major destinations for Southern cotton were Great Britain, where it fed the British mills, and New Orleans, which was a key trading hub.

The major destinations for Southern cotton were Great Britain and New Orleans. The Southern states were the majority suppliers of cotton to Britain, which was then used in British mills in places like Manchester. New Orleans served as a crucial hub for domestic and international cotton trade, becoming a diverse and wealthy city because of it. This trade was so significant that by 1860, cotton exports comprised more than 60 percent of the United States' total exports.
